Plugin authors: your tax-rate lookups now go through a shared cache in the Quillbook core, so repeated calls for the same jurisdiction no longer hit the rates service. Entries expire on a TTL and are invalidated when rate tables update, so never cache results yourself on top of this. For capacity planning, the cache is configured with the following constants.

constants for hawif-hawip:
RATE_LIMITS = {
    "gileth": 347,
    "rusdor": 693,
}

Subject: DR Drill Results — Snapshot Testing, Lanternleaf UI Kit

Team, the quarterly drill went fine. We restored the snapshot baseline archive from cold storage and re-ran the full component suite; diffs matched the pre-drill run. One gap: the archive decryption step stalled because the on-call doc was stale. For future maintainers, the archive unlocks via the shared recovery tool, and that tool prompts for the recovery passphrase noted directly below.

recovery phrase for fajeg-kawep: druix-gorius-briax-ulaeth-fraox-lammir-pelox-jormir-pelwyn-julir

Subject: Broker upgrade next week — heads up

Hey, welcome to the on-call rotation! Quick note: we're upgrading Relaypost (our message broker) from 4.x to 5.x on Thursday night. Expect a short window of queued-but-undelivered messages; that's normal and they'll drain once the new nodes join. If consumers start lagging past 20 minutes, page the platform channel rather than restarting anything yourself — restarts mid-upgrade make things worse. Everything you need, including rollback steps and who's driving, is on the upgrade page here.

wiki page, bawig-yawep: https://jenkins.nelvrotech.local/ticket/build/projects/view/view/pages/view/a285c2b5588ad4f337d9b5f2

Subject: Spares run for the Kettlemoor relay site

Hi dispatch,

The Kettlemoor site finally sent their parts list — two converter boards and a spare fan housing for the Orvex unit. Stores will have the box packed by noon tomorrow. It's the usual long haul, so whoever takes it should fuel up first and check the gate code with maintenance. One more thing before the crate goes out the door.

drop instructions, fawif-bahap: the zoreth silath courier leaves the oliius aldion fenion ledger at gate 5452 under passcode 962403